My Question or Issue
Hello guys, I'm in need of some help here, I installed the Spotify app on my new smartphone, a Xiaomi Redmi Note 10, MIUI Global 12.5.3, basically the app is not letting me after logging in play any music, load any album or see any of my playlists. The first thing I tried was deleting the app cache, logging out and logging in again, that did not fix the issue so the next step was uninstalling the app, installed again and still it keeps happening. Just to check if it was an account issue I logged my account on a friends phone and everything works just fine, said friend also tried logging his account on my phone and it happens the same, albums and playlists won't load and music won't play at all.
I then decided to go to a more extreme measure and did a factory reset on my smartphone, after the factory reset I only installed the Spotify app, opened it, logged in and still the issue persists. I decided to try another thing and installed the Spotify Lite app, logged in and this app works perfectly fine, it load everything and it lets me play music with no issues at all.
I can also add that if I open the Spotify app on my pc and have the app opened on my smartphone my pc detects the app on my phone as a device, if I play music on my pc and select my smartphone to play it there the app on the phone won't play anything at all, despite my pc being able to select the phone as a device.
Did anyone have this issue? I don't know what else to try to solve this, any help is really appreciated!
